C2108

Drivetrain Supply Voltage Circuit Short To Ground

C2108 is an OBD-II diagnostic trouble code meaning: Drivetrain Supply Voltage Circuit Short To Ground. Common causes: wiring harness damage, short circuit in solenoid valves. Estimated repair cost: $56–167.

Severity
⚠️ Medium
Can you drive?
Limited driving only, diagnose soon
Approx. repair cost
$56–167 (est.)

Symptoms

  • Unstable transmission operation
  • Power Loss
  • Check Engine Light Is On
  • Gear shifting problems

Causes

  • Wiring harness damage
  • Short circuit in solenoid valves
  • Transmission ECU malfunction
  • Corrosion or oxidation of contacts

How to Fix

  1. Check the integrity of the wiring harness
  2. Measure circuit resistance
  3. Check the serviceability of the solenoid valves
  4. Replace damaged components
  5. Reset the error code and test drive
